Effects of Other Color Spaces on Shape From Focus

open access: yes2019 4th International Conference on Computer Science and Engineering (UBMK), 2019
Shape From Focus (SFF) that creates the 3D shape of the object using a 2D image sequence with different focus field has been actively studied in the literature for many years. Classical SFF strategies consist of three basic stages: (1) 2D image sequence creation, (2) focus measure extraction and (3) maximum focus measure estimation.
